C++入门小程序代码

// hellowor.cpp : 定义控制台应用程序的入口点。
//

#include "stdafx.h"
#include
using namespace std;

#define swap(a,b){a=a^b;b=b^a;a=b^a;}
int _tmain(int argc, _TCHAR* argv[])
{
  //cout<<"hello word! \n";
  //printf("你好啊!");
 /* char username[10];
  char userPassword[10];
  cout <<"请输入用户名";
  cin>>username;
  cout<<"请输入密码";
  cin>>userPassword;
  cout<<"用户名:"<   cout<<"密码:"<

/*------------------异或运算----------------------------*/
  //char ivar='wes';
  //char jvar ='10y';
  //cout<<"转换前 ivar="<   //cout<<"转换前 jvar="<   //ivar=ivar^jvar;
  //jvar=jvar^ivar;
  //ivar=jvar^ivar;
  //   cout<<"转换后 ivar="<   //cout<<"转换后 jvar="<  /*------------------三目运算符----------------------------*/
   /*char name[10];
   int sex;
   printf("请输入姓名\n");
   scanf("%s",name);
   printf("请输入性别0代表男1代表女\n");
   scanf("%d",&sex);
   char * strSex=(sex=1)?"男":"女";
   printf("姓名:%s\n",name);
   printf("性别:%d\n",strSex);*/
/*------------------宏定义----------------------------*/
  int i,j, a[10],b[10];
  printf("请向A数组中输入10个数字\n");
  for(i=0;i<10;i++)
  scanf("%d",&a[i]);
   printf("请向B数组中输入10个数字\n");
  for(j=0;j<10;j++)
 
     scanf("%d",&b[j]);
  printf("显示数组A:\n");
  for(i=0;i<10;i++)
   printf("%d",a[i]);
  printf("显示数组B:\n");
  for(j=0;j<10;j++)
   printf("%d",b[j]);
  for(i=0;i<10;i++)
   swap(a[i],b[i]);
  printf("转换后的的数组输出A");
  for(i=0;i<10;i++)
   printf("%d",a[i]);
   printf("转换后的的数组输出B");
  for(j=0;j<10;j++)
   printf("%d",b[j]);

  printf("/n");

  return 0;
}


 

你可能感兴趣的:(C++)